1. The Classic Monochrome Magic
Monochrome isn’t just a color choice—it’s a statement. Imagine a perfectly tailored camel coat paired with cream-colored wide-leg trousers and a soft cashmere sweater. The key is playing with different textures within the same color palette.
Style Tips:
- Choose shades with subtle variations
- Mix textures like silk, wool, and cotton
- Accessorize with metallic jewelry for depth

2. Effortless Parisian Chic
Channel your inner French girl with a crisp white button-down, slim-fit dark blue jeans, and ballet flats. Add a structured blazer for instant sophistication.
Styling Essentials:
- Invest in a high-quality white shirt
- Choose well-fitted jeans
- Opt for minimal, elegant accessories

3. Bohemian Elegance Reimagined
Combine a flowy maxi dress with a fitted leather jacket. Layer delicate gold necklaces and choose ankle boots for an unexpected twist.
Boho Style Guide:
- Mix soft and structured pieces
- Play with layered jewelry
- Choose earthy, rich color palettes

4. Power Suit Perfection
A well-tailored suit isn’t just for boardrooms. Pair a fitted blazer and trousers in a bold color like emerald green or deep burgundy. Wear with a silk camisole and sleek heels.
Power Dressing Tips:
- Prioritize impeccable fit
- Experiment with bold colors
- Choose comfortable yet elegant shoes

5. Casual Elevated Comfort
Combine high-quality basics like a fitted white t-shirt, perfectly distressed straight-leg jeans, and a camel wool coat. White sneakers complete this effortlessly cool look.
Casual Chic Elements:
- Invest in premium basic pieces
- Focus on clean, simple lines
- Choose versatile neutral colors

6. Romantic Vintage Inspiration
A midi skirt with a delicate floral print, paired with a fitted black turtleneck and vintage-inspired leather boots. Add a structured handbag for modern edge.
Vintage Styling Secrets:
- Mix vintage-inspired pieces with contemporary items
- Pay attention to proportions
- Select timeless accessories

7. Minimalist Monochrome
Black wide-leg trousers, a crisp white oversized shirt, and black pointed-toe loafers. Minimal jewelry and a structured tote bag complete the look.
Minimalist Approach:
- Embrace clean, simple silhouettes
- Choose high-quality fabrics
- Focus on impeccable tailoring

8. Layered Autumn Sophistication
A chunky knit sweater over a silk slip dress, paired with knee-high boots and a wool coat. Perfect for transitional weather.
Layering Techniques:
- Mix different fabric weights
- Play with length and proportions
- Choose complementary color palettes

9. Resort-Inspired Elegance
Wide-leg linen pants, a crisp white off-shoulder top, and strappy sandals. A large sun hat and oversized sunglasses add glamour.
Resort Style Tips:
- Choose breathable, natural fabrics
- Embrace relaxed silhouettes
- Accessorize with statement pieces

10. Urban Edge Meets Femininity
Leather leggings, an oversized cashmere sweater, ankle boots, and a tailored wool coat. Add delicate gold jewelry for softness.
Urban Styling Principles:
- Balance edgy and soft elements
- Layer strategically
- Choose versatile pieces

Frequently Asked Questions
Q: How do I develop a timeless personal style?
A: Focus on quality over quantity, invest in versatile pieces, and choose items that make you feel confident.
Q: Are designer pieces necessary for a chic wardrobe?
A: Not at all. The key is finding well-constructed pieces that fit beautifully, regardless of the brand.
Q: How often should I update my wardrobe?
A: Aim to add 1-2 quality pieces each season, focusing on items that complement your existing wardrobe.
Q: Can these styles work for different body types?
A: Absolutely! The key is understanding your body’s proportions and choosing pieces that flatter your unique shape.
Q: What’s the most important aspect of personal style?
A: Confidence. When you feel good in what you’re wearing, it shows in how you carry yourself.
